Are you looking to make a career move to Orlando and find a healthcare administration job? Orlando is a great place to start a new career in the healthcare field – it’s home to a number of healthcare providers and organizations, offering a wide range of career opportunities. Healthcare administration jobs in Orlando can range from entry-level positions in medical offices to more advanced roles in hospitals and other health care facilities. These jobs can involve anything from managing paperwork to overseeing the day-to-day operations of a large healthcare organization. No matter what type of healthcare administration job you’re looking for, Orlando has plenty of opportunities available. Here are a few of the most common healthcare administration jobs in the area: Clinical Administrator: Clinical administrators are respon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of a healthcare facility. This may include everything from ensuring that staff are properly trained to managing patient records and billing. Hospital Administrator: Hospital administrators are responsible for the entire operation of a hospital. This includes managing personnel, budgeting, and overseeing the overall quality of care. Medical Office Manager: Medical office managers are responsible for managing the paperwork and finances of a medical office. This may include managing patient records, scheduling appointments, and dealing with insurance companies. Healthcare IT Manager: Healthcare IT managers are responsible for the technology systems used in a healthcare facility. This may include managing the IT infrastructure, overseeing software and hardware updates, and ensuring patient data is secure. Health Information Manager: Health information managers are responsible for managing and maintaining patient records. This may include updating patient records, ensuring accuracy, and overseeing the transfer of medical records between healthcare providers. Electrical engineering is a vast and diverse field that offers a wide range of career opportunities. From designing and testing electrical systems to developing new technologies, electrical engineers play a critical role in shaping the future of technology. In this article, we will discuss some of the best electrical engineering jobs available today. 1. Power Systems Engineer Power systems engineers are responsible for designing, testing, and maintaining the electrical systems that power our homes, businesses, and industries. They work to ensure that electrical power is generated, transmitted, and distributed efficiently and reliably. Power systems engineers also play a vital role in the development of renewable energy sources such as wind, solar, and hydroelectric power. 2. Control Systems Engineer Control systems engineers design and develop systems that control and regulate the operation of machines and processes. They work in a variety of industries, including manufacturing, aerospace, and defense. Control systems engineers use their knowledge of electrical and mechanical systems to create automated processes that improve efficiency, reduce costs, and increase safety. 3. Robotics Engineer Robotics engineers design and develop robotic systems and technologies that can perform a wide range of tasks. They work in industries such as healthcare, manufacturing, and transportation, creating robots that can assist with surgeries, assemble products, and even drive cars. Robotics engineers must have a strong understanding of electrical and mechanical systems, as well as programming and artificial intelligence. 4. Electronics Engineer Electronics engineers design and develop electronic devices such as computers, smartphones, and other consumer electronics. They work in various industries, including telecommunications, automotive, and aerospace. Electronics engineers must have a deep understanding of digital and analog circuits, as well as programming languages such as C and Python. 5. Biomedical Engineer Biomedical engineers use their knowledge of electrical and mechanical systems to develop medical devices and technologies. They work in industries such as healthcare, research, and medical device manufacturing, designing and developing devices that can diagnose and treat a wide range of medical conditions. Biomedical engineers must have a deep understanding of anatomy, physiology, and medical terminology. 6. Telecommunications Engineer Telecommunications engineers design and develop communication systems such as cell phones, wireless networks, and satellite systems. They work in industries such as telecommunications, government, and defense, ensuring that communication systems are reliable, secure, and efficient. Telecommunications engineers must have a strong understanding of digital signal processing, wireless communication protocols, and network architecture. 7. Electrical Design Engineer Electrical design engineers are responsible for designing and developing electrical systems for buildings, infrastructure, and other structures. They work in industries such as construction, engineering, and architecture, ensuring that electrical systems are safe, efficient, and reliable. Electrical design engineers must have a deep understanding of electrical codes and standards, as well as knowledge of electrical systems and components. 8. Computer Hardware Engineer Computer hardware engineers design and develop computer hardware components such as CPUs, GPUs, and memory. They work in industries such as computer manufacturing, consumer electronics, and aerospace, ensuring that computer hardware is reliable, efficient, and cost-effective. Computer hardware engineers must have a deep understanding of computer architecture, digital circuits, and programming languages. 9. Power Electronics Engineer Power electronics engineers design and develop power electronics systems such as inverters, converters, and motor drives. They work in industries such as automotive, renewable energy, and industrial automation, ensuring that electrical power is efficiently and reliably converted from one form to another. Power electronics engineers must have a deep understanding of electrical power systems, as well as knowledge of digital and analog circuits. 10. Research and Development Engineer Research and development engineers work in a variety of industries, including technology, healthcare, and science, designing and developing new technologies and products. They conduct research, perform experiments, and analyze data to develop new technologies that can improve our lives. Research and development engineers must have a strong understanding of scientific principles, as well as knowledge of electrical and mechanical systems. In conclusion, electrical engineering offers a wide range of career opportunities for those who are passionate about technology, science, and innovation. From designing and testing electrical systems to developing new technologies, electrical engineers play a critical role in shaping the future of our world. Whether you are interested in power systems, robotics, telecommunications, or any other area of electrical engineering, there are many exciting career opportunities waiting for you.
